a form of motorcycle racing held on a constructed dirt track featuring jumps and obstacles
Supercross is a type of off-road motorcycle racing that takes place on specially designed dirt tracks, often inside stadiums. The tracks feature a variety of obstacles, such as jumps, sharp turns, and whoops, which test the riders' control, speed, and agility. Riders compete on motorcycles built for rough terrain, and the races usually involve multiple laps. Supercross races are known for their high intensity and thrilling action, with riders often jumping over large obstacles and battling for position in tight, fast-paced races.
